Some studies suggest that magnesium can help in treating mild-to-moderate depression, but more research is needed.

Magnesium glycinate is often recommended for better absorption and gastrointestinal tolerance.

Drinks like mineral water and certain fortified beverages can be high in magnesium. Some plant-based milks are also fortified with magnesium.

There is no scientific evidence to suggest that magnesium stops facial hair growth.

While it's generally safe to take magnesium in the morning, taking it in the evening might provide better sleep benefits.

Taking magnesium 30 minutes to an hour before bed may help improve sleep.

Most people can benefit from magnesium, especially those with deficiencies, stress, poor sleep, or muscle cramps.

For women, magnesium can help with PMS symptoms, may improve mood, and could help maintain bone health. It's also important during pregnancy for both the mother and baby.

Coffee contains some magnesium but is not considered a high source of the mineral.

Taking magnesium gummies daily is usually safe for most adults when taken within recommended dosages. However, consult a healthcare provider for personalized advice.

While not a substitute for medical treatment, magnesium may help relieve anxiety and potentially reduce the frequency of panic attacks.

Taking magnesium at night may help improve sleep quality due to its muscle-relaxing properties.

For most people, taking magnesium can offer several health benefits but consult a healthcare provider for personalized recommendations.

While magnesium can help with sleep quality, it's not a quick fix for fatigue. Consult a healthcare provider for persistent tiredness.

Eggs contain small amounts of magnesium, with about 6 mg per large egg.

There's no strong evidence to suggest that magnesium causes acne. In fact, it may help improve skin health.

The effects can vary from person to person but generally begin to work within 30 minutes to an hour.

Magnesium has been shown to help relax muscles and improve sleep quality, so it may make some people feel sleepy.
